Choosing the Right Pink Ring for Your Style

Selecting a pink ring depends on personal style, metal preference, and the occasion. Here’s a quick guide:

  • Metal Finishes: Rose gold enhances pink hues beautifully, while platinum and white gold offer crisp contrast with structured pink stones.
  • Stone Selection: For classic elegance, choose rose diamonds or sapphires (a vivid soft pink). For trend-forward exuberance, colored gemstones like faded pink spinels or pink glass-inspired oxblood offer unique character.
  • Ring Shapes: Solitaire rings deliver timeless appeal, while halo designs fill in to accentuate the pink center stone’s brilliance.

Care Tips for Your Pink Ring

Pink stones and delicate metals require gentle care. Clean your ring regularly with mild soap and water, store separately to avoid scratches, and replace the prong setting if needed to preserve the gemstone’s integrity.
